Arrival to School
We will begin welcoming car riders to school at 7:05 a.m. We will welcome bus riders to school at 7:15 a.m. Students who arrive after 7:25 a.m. are considered tardy and must be signed in at the front office by a parent/guardian. Students will be allowed THREE total tardies per nine weeks. After that, consultation with the administration will occur.
Dismissal from School
We will dismiss school at 2:30 p.m. This year, car riders will exit the building by the cafeteria doors. Car tags must be displayed in the window for quick, safe, and efficient pick-up.
